Antler Joins $3.5M Seed Round for Singapore’s Rolo Robotics Revolutionizing Food Service

Singapore-based startup Rolo Robotics, which is pioneering fully autonomous micro-kitchen solutions powered by robotics and AI, has successfully closed a $3.5 million seed funding round. The round was led by BEENEXT and featured participation from Antler, Blueprint Ventures, TIS Japan, Seedstars, A2D Ventures, SUTD Ventures, and Lotus One Investment, along with strategic angel investors Valentin Schillo and Gilbert Rodrigues.

Founded in 2023 by industry veterans Ravi Nahappan and Tushar Mohan, Rolo Robotics aims to address the growing challenges faced by food and beverage operators globally, including rising labor costs, high turnover, and increasing operational complexity. The startup’s flagship offering, MAYA 3.0, is the world’s first autonomous fast-food kiosk capable of preparing made-to-order meals with industrial-grade accuracy without human staff.

MAYA 3.0 combines sophisticated robotic arms, AI-driven ChefOS software, and multi-device coordination to prepare, package, and serve a variety of foods such as fried chicken, rice bowls, noodles, and pastries within a compact footprint requiring minimal infrastructure. Deployed in locations like university campuses, hospitals, transit hubs, and urban centers, the solution promises 24/7 reliable operation, lower operating costs, and enhanced food quality and safety.

Rolo Robotics operates on both B2B and B2C models – offering kiosks for purchase or lease to enterprise partners and operating branded outlets like GrubEatz directly or via franchisees. The technology integrates with major food delivery platforms such as Grab, Foodpanda, and Deliveroo, driving digital order flows and enhancing customer reach.

The $3.5 million seed injection will accelerate product development of Maya 3.0, expand pilot programs in Singapore and upcoming rollout plans in Australia, enhance integrated ecosystem partnerships ranging from ingredient suppliers to kitchen equipment manufacturers, and broaden technology capabilities including AI-based customization and analytics.
